Skip to main content

Data & Machine Learning Engineer

Data & Machine Learning Engineer

< Back to Job Search

Hernshead Recruitment

Job Title: Python Data & Machine Learning Engineer
Salary: Competitive
Location: Amsterdam/Hybrid
Job Description:
Our client is currently seeking a skilled Python Data & Machine Learning Engineer to join their team. The ideal candidate will possess over 5 years of demonstrable expertise in Python programming and a strong passion for data-driven solutions. If you excel in designing and implementing Data Pipelines and Machine Learning models, this role is tailored for you. Even if you don’t perfectly align with everything listed, we encourage you to apply and showcase your unique talents.
Key Responsibilities:

  • Develop robust Data Pipelines in Python, using leading libraries like Pandas, scikit-learn, PySpark, Keras, TensorFlow, and Airflow.
  • Implement and optimize production-level Machine Learning models, including Decision Trees/Random Forests, Deep Learning, simulations, and optimization algorithms.
  • Conduct thorough Software Testing to ensure reliability and scalability.
  • Utilize Agile, Scrum, and DevOps methodologies to streamline project management and deployment, including CI/CD pipelines.
  • Implement cutting-edge containerization with Docker/Kubernetes for seamless deployment.
  • Collaborate with Relational and NoSQL databases for efficient data management.
  • Work closely with Cloud infrastructure platforms (Azure, AWS, Google Cloud) for deployment and scaling.


  • Bachelor’s or Master’s degree in Computer Science, Engineering, Mathematics, or related field.
  • Extensive hands-on experience in Python, with a proven track record in Data Pipeline design and implementation.
  • Demonstrable expertise in deploying and maintaining Machine Learning models in production.
  • Strong proficiency in Python libraries/frameworks, especially Pandas, scikit-learn, TensorFlow, and Keras.
  • Familiarity with data processing tools like Kafka is desirable.
  • Proficiency in Agile, Scrum, and DevOps methodologies, including CI/CD pipelines.
  • Experience with Docker/Kubernetes and Cloud infrastructure platforms preferred.
  • Strong familiarity with Relational and NoSQL databases.
  • Previous experience with Cloud infrastructure advantageous.
  • Excellent problem-solving skills, attention to detail, and communication abilities for effective collaboration in a team environment.

If you are a professional with a passion for leveraging Python for data-driven solutions and thrive in a fast-paced environment.
Apply Now!

Upload your CV/resume or any other relevant file. Max. file size: 39 MB.

Job Overview
Offered Salary
£80000 Per YEAR
Job Type
Close Menu